Kansas City clears roster spots with Bobby Witt Jr. returning from injury.

The Royals designated left-hander Matt Strahm and infielder Andrew Velazquez for assignment Tuesday, opening spots for Bobby Witt Jr.'s return from the injured list and the recall of right-hander José Cuas from Triple-A Omaha. Strahm, 34, had pitched 12 games with a 3.86 ERA and 1.37 WHIP in 11.2 innings this season.

The moves come during the stretch run with September call-ups and playoff positioning in focus across the league. Strahm's designation ends his 2026 campaign in Kansas City; Velazquez's fate will depend on whether another club claims him off waivers.
